The Client Assistance Program (CAP) information and referral service lets people with disabilities know about rehabilitation services available in North Carolina and how to qualify for them.
Staff members provide information and referrals to anyone who contacts CAP (by mail, e-mail, toll-free phone or TTY). CAP also publicizes its services through human services and disabilities support group offices and newsletters. Individuals also may be referred to CAP through Carolina Legal Assistance, North Carolina’s Disability Law Center (NC Protection and Advocacy) and the Department of Health and Human Services (DHHS) Customer Services Center.
This service benefits applicants for and those determined eligible for services through the Division of Services for the Blind (DSB) or the Division of Vocational Rehabilitation Services (DVRS).
